One more burst from FRB 180916.J0158+65 observed with the Medicina Northern Cross at 408 MHz

We report a detection from FRB 180916.J0158+65 with the Medicina Northern Cross (MNC) at 408 MHz during its active phase. Observations were carried out with a 16 MHz bandwidth, a 14 kHz channel width and a 138 us sampling time. The burst was detected on March 3rd 2021 at 14:17:29.034 UTC and has ~40 Jy ms fluence and a 8.4 ms width.
The search was performed using the SPANDAK pipeline (Gajjar et al. 2018, ApJ, 863, 2) spanning a DM range between 0 and 1000 pc/cm3. The fiducial best DM obtained from this blind search was 350.5 pc/cm3 but this was refined using pdmp from the psrchive suite (Hotan, van Straten & Manchester 2004) to obtain DM = 348.93 pc/cm3.

The MNC is regularly monitoring FRB 180916.J0158+65 for 6 days, an hour per day during its active cycle as predicted by CHIME (Chime/Frb Collaboration 2020, Nature 582, 351) and further refined by Pastor-Marazuela et al. 2021 (arXiv 201208348) and Pleunis et al 2021 (arXiv 201208372).
